Extensive phone interview with behavioral questions, 2 hour long Gallup interview, onsite interview with 4 current employees. Each is a different phase- if you pass one, you move on to the other. I recommend ignoring any positive feedback they give you until you get an offer. They strung me along and told me over and over that I am a good fit for the job and eventually dismissed me with only a sentence of explanation. If you are a creative type, look elsewhere.
